Earth Day Natural History Walks In Hoosick Falls
On Saturday, April 20, the Friends of the Hoosic River Greenway will lead guided walks focusing on the plants and animals of the Hoosic River Greenway in Hoosick Falls, NY. Meet at the old water works off Carey Avenue at 9 am for your own guided tour to early songbirds or waterfowl or common early wildflowers, shrubs and trees. The plant walk will include an introduction to wild edibles and samples of dishes made from one or two wild edible invasive species. Bring binoculars if you have them. Some hand lenses will be provided for would be botanists. The event is free and open to everyone.

4-H Auction Supports 4-H Youth Development
The Rensselaer County 4-H Teen Council will host its annual auction on Friday, April 19, at the Brittonkill Elementary School, Route 2 in Brunswick. Doors open at 6:30 pm, bidding starts at 7 pm.
Auction items will include new and used items, merchandise and gift certificates donated by Rensselaer County businesses and theme baskets designed and donated by 4-H Clubs throughout the county. Dinner, desert and refreshments will be available.
The 4-H auction is an annual county-wide fundraiser and all proceeds from the auction go toward awarding college scholarships and to fair judges, to awards, to educational activities, to trips and to support volunteer recognition efforts.
